SUSE: 2023:4126-1 Important: CNI Security Fix for Multiple Modules

* bsc#1212475 * bsc#1216006 Affected Products: * Containers Module 15-SP4 . # Security update for cni Announcement ID: SUSE-SU-2023:4126-1 Rating: important References: * bsc#1212475 * bsc#1216006 Affected Products: * Containers Module 15-SP4 * Public Cloud Module 15-SP2 * Public Cloud Module 15-SP1 * SUSE CaaS Platform 4.0 * SUSE Enterprise Storage 7.1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P1 LTSS 15-SP1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P2 LTSS 15-SP2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ing 15 SP4 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ing ESPOS 15 S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ise High Performance Computing LTSS 15 S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ro 5.1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ro 5.2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ro 5.3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ro 5.4 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ro for Rancher 5.2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ro for Rancher 5.3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Micro for Rancher 5.4 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Real Time 15 SP4 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P1 LTSS 15-SP1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P2 LTSS 15-SP2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P3 LTSS 15-S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server 15 SP4 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server for SAP Applications 15 SP1 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server for SAP Applications 15 SP2 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server for SAP Applications 15 SP3 * SUSE Linux Enterprise Server for SAP Applications 15 SP4 * SUSE Manager Proxy 4.0 * SUSE Manager Proxy 4.1 * SUSE Manager Proxy 4.3 * SUSE Manager Retail Branch Server 4.0 * SUSE Manager Retail Branch Server 4.1 * SUSE Manager Retail Branch Server 4.3 * SUSE Manager Server 4.0 * SUSE ManagerServer 4.1 * SUSE Manager Server 4.3 An update that has two security fixes can now be installed. ## Description: This update of cni fixes the following issues: * rebuild the package with the go 1.21 security release (bsc#1212475). ## Patch Instructions: To install this SUSE update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ch".
